Big news — the sixth floor at Penhallow Yard is finally open, and it's where most of you new starters will be sitting. A quick word on visitors: anyone you invite up needs to be signed in at the ground-floor desk first, given a sticker, and collected by you personally. No waving people through the lifts, even if they "know the way." The kitchen and terrace are staff-only for now while snagging finishes. To get onto the floor itself, the stairwell door takes the following code.

door code, hahag-tagef: bdg-OAWSKZ-89993088

Handover note — spare hardware store (B2.07)

Hi Tomas, before I leave for the Eastbrook project, a few things on the spare hardware room. All loaner laptops are shelved by asset tag; docks and cables are in the grey bins on the left. Please log every item taken out in the ledger by the door — we've lost track twice this year. The room sits behind a keypad lock, not a badge reader, so the facilities desk needs this. The current door code is below.

staff pass of tajog-bahap = bdg-GTUUI-82661

Handover: thumbnail queue

Hey support crew — handing over the Pixlet thumbnail generation queue before my leave. Jobs occasionally stall on oversized uploads; the retry worker usually clears them within ten minutes. If a customer reports missing thumbnails past that, requeue from the admin panel. Anything weirder than that, escalate straight to the engineer named below.

approver of tawip-bagap = Holdor Silath

## Runbook: Dispatchly driver-assignment heuristic

If drivers in the Fernhollow zone stop getting jobs, it's almost always the assignment heuristic tipping over, not the app. First check the scorer service health page — if it's green, the weights probably got clobbered by a bad deploy. Don't restart anything yet; restarting mid-shift re-queues every open job and support gets flooded. Instead, compare the live weights against the known-good set and escalate if they differ. The known-good configuration values are listed right below.

settings of fahag-haduf:
[ulaox]
port = 8443
region = south-2
host = ulaox.lumiccorp.internal
timeout_ms = 500
retries = 8